MEXICAN CREATIVE ARTS


Discover the captivating story of Mexico through the lens of its immensely talented artists and their beautiful works. In this 3-session workshop, Carlos Navarro will guide you through the groundbreaking work of Mexico’s gifted, multidisciplinary artists in the decades following the pivotal Mexican Revolution of 1910. You will discover how their creativity and skill defined the complex identity of “what it means to be Mexican.”

 

Session 1 > Muralism.

Wednesday, December 10, 2025 – 4 - 6 PM

We will immerse ourselves in Mexican Muralism—the monumental, public art that served as a visual history textbook for a nation, revealing intricate and often unexpected anecdotes of the post-Revolutionary era.


Session 2 > Mexican Artisans.

Thursday, December 11, 2025 – 4 - 6 PM

From the exquisite geometry of Talavera pottery to the vibrant colors of folk art, we will explore the astonishing skill of Mexican artisans. These tangible works—in clay, steel, textiles, and much more—offer an intimate definition of the nation’s spirit.
